CPB 417
/CPB 517. Quantitative Physiology
Miami University · UGRD · Fall 2026
Catalog description
Application of engineering principles to the design and understanding of systems that enhance human health and well-being. The course covers key aspects of native physiology for select systems that may include nervous, renal, respiratory, cardiovascular, endocrine, and immune. Students employ mathematical and computational techniques to model processes from physiological systems that can be used to better understand native processes or changes from injury or disease. Computational and/or product design aspects will also be applied to the design of biomedical systems to treat disease conditions. Engineering topics include fluid flow, compartment models, membrane transport processes, and/or stochastic systems. Prerequisites: CPB 318 AND ( PHY 182 OR PHY 192).
